Rickets in Nigerian children: a consequence of calcium malnutrition

Background:

  • Rickets is a significant pediatric skeletal disorder.
  • Vitamin D deficiency is a common cause of rickets globally.
  • The etiology of rickets in some tropical regions remains unclear.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To investigate the biochemical and etiological factors of rickets in Nigerian children.
  • To differentiate between vitamin D deficiency and calcium deficiency as causes of rickets.
  • To inform targeted treatment and prevention strategies for rickets in Nigeria.

Main Methods:

  • Biochemical assessment of calcium, phosphate, alkaline phosphatase (ALP), 25-hydroxyvitamin D (25-OHD), 1,25-dihydroxyvitamin D (1,25-(OH)2D), parathyroid hormone (PTH), and osteocalcin in rachitic children and controls.
  • Histological examination of bone biopsy.
  • Dietary calcium intake assessment.
  • Clinical and biochemical monitoring during calcium supplementation treatment.

Main Results:

  • Rickets in Nigerian children presented with low calcium, elevated ALP, but normal phosphate and vitamin D levels.
  • Elevated 1,25-dihydroxyvitamin D (1,25-(OH)2D) to 25-hydroxyvitamin D (25-OHD) ratio and increased parathyroid hormone (PTH) were observed.
  • All affected children had critically low daily calcium intake (<150 mg).
  • Treatment with calcium supplementation (calcium gluconate) resulted in complete healing of rickets.

Conclusions:

  • Rickets in this cohort of Nigerian children is primarily caused by calcium deficiency, not vitamin D deficiency.
  • This finding challenges the conventional understanding of rickets etiology in tropical regions.
  • Adequate calcium intake is crucial for preventing and treating rickets/osteomalacia in Nigeria and potentially other tropical countries.
